TOKYO: Japan Dec. 4 expressed its serious concern over the large number of casualties and displaced persons due to the military engagements in Ethiopia where the situation is deteriorating for a long period.”

The foreign ministry in Tokyo said Japan strongly hopes that the federal government of Ethiopia and the Tigray People’s Liberation Front (TPLF) settle the situation as soon as possible.

While Japan considers providing assistance for displaced persons and the receiving country, it also strongly urges the federal government of Ethiopia to secure the safety of the citizens including foreigners and to improve access for implementing humanitarian aid on the ground., the ministry said

“Japan will continue to work with the international community towards the early settlement of the situation and to the peace and stability of Ethiopia and its surrounding countries.”
